Output d64578cd921ae8102db566edd7f64b720d137c48981ff139509b109d3fad8714:1

value
74981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5884831071972a7e4e3ab566ea9efe8c698dadc1 OP_EQUALVERIFY OP_CHECKSIG
address
1953CyW1SKVVcqVci2wN3ofzQuWtyJWz8S
transaction
d64578cd921ae8102db566edd7f64b720d137c48981ff139509b109d3fad8714
spent
true